Output ef40f33b8c2332ada960605dc00c48778b539e7a316d37176ebdd00acd91e5cb:1

value
184195538
script pubkey
OP_0 OP_PUSHBYTES_20 253b024e4581a8138531200434890120c7581538
address
tb1qy5asynj9sx5p8pf3yqzrfzgpyrr4s9fcl9x4da
transaction
ef40f33b8c2332ada960605dc00c48778b539e7a316d37176ebdd00acd91e5cb